Anthony Browne (politician)
Anthony Howe Browne (born 19 January 1967) is a British politician who has served as the Member of Parliament (MP) for South Cambridgeshire since the 2019 general election. He has served as Parliamentary Under Secretary of State for Decarbonisation and Technology in November 2023. He is a member of the Conservative Party.

Browne was previously a journalist at The Times, BBC and The Observer; an adviser to Boris Johnson when he was Mayor of London; chief executive of the British Bankers' Association and chairman of the UK Government's Regulatory Policy Committee. He sat on the Boards of the International Banking Federation, the European Banking Federation and TheCityUK, and a range of financial technology companies. As an MP, he has served as Chairman of the Regulatory Policy Committee and as the first Prime Minister’s Anti-Fraud Champion.
